The lower Sinian and pre-Sinian of the Daba Mountain area?in the South Qinling region

More Information
  • Abstract: In the paper the authors describe the features of a suite of clastic rocks and sedimentary-pyroclastic rocks and discuss the stratigraphic division and age assignment of the stratigraphic units on the north side of the Chengfang deep fault in the Daba Mountain area in the South Qinling. According to the lithological characteristics and contact relationships with the overlying and underlying strata, this suite is divided in descending order into the lower Sinian Muzhuo Formation and Dai'anhe Formation and the pre-Sinian Longtanhe Formation.
